Description
A strong increase of inclusive nuclear-charge pickup cross sections, forming 83Bi from 158A GeV 82Pb ions, is observed in comparison to similar measurements at 10.6A GeV . From the dependence of these cross sections on target atomic number, this increase is attributed to the electromagnetic process of pion production by equivalent photons. The observed cross sections can be reproduced quantitatively using the recently developed RELDIS code
